Kiran Manisha Mohanty
Indian chess woman grandmaster
Kiran Manisha Mohanty | |
---|---|
Country | India |
Born | (1989-04-09) 9 April 1989 (age 35) Bhubaneswar, Orissa, India |
Title | Woman Grandmaster (2010) |
Peak rating | 2316 (April 2008) |
Kiran Manisha Mohanty (born 9 April 1989) is an Indian chess player.[1] She holds the title of Woman Grandmaster. She was the Runners up in Asian Junior Girls Championship held at New Delhi in 2006.[1]
Achievements
- Runners up in Asian Junior Girls Chess Championship, New Delhi in 2006
- First female chess player from Odisha to achieve Woman International Master (2006), Woman's National 'B' title (2007), and Woman Grandmaster (2010).
